About You…

 

The Microbiologist I is responsible for working with the QC team to support production and supply chain through sampling and microbiological testing.

 

You Will Spend Your Time...

 

  • To perform this position successfully, the candidate should be able to perform the following tasks including, but not limited to:
  • Perform lab testing on dairy cultures with accurate and timely recording of results into the SAP Quality Management module.
  • Put together trial blends and complete testing of dairy cultures for the Aspen blender.
  • Understand and follow Good Manufacturing Practices for the care, handling, and storage of food and Dietary Supplement products.
  • Perform environmental sampling procedures.
